You can find the Florida Probate Code in Chapters 731 through 735 of the Florida Statutes. You can find the rules governing Florida probate proceedings in the Florida Probate Rules, Part I and Part II (Rules 5.010-5.530).

WebWhere to File Depending on custom in the county, you'll deposit the document with the probate court, county clerk, or "register of wills." If you're not sure where to go, you can find out the right place by inquiring at the court. Often, there's a fee for filing the will. Some states or counties, however, don't charge anything. WebMar 19, 2024 · You may be able to find probate records on the Internet via the county's probate court website or by calling the probate court in some states, but the universal … WebJul 4, 2024 · To check whether Probate has been applied for, you can also search the eCourts records: Access the eCourts website here. Click on party search (eCourts). Type in the relevant details of the deceased. Input the deceased's name under the ‘party details' heading. Then, select ‘deceased' or ‘deceased alias' from the dropdown menu. Click ‘search'.

Probate records … ready set van costWebSep 8, 2024 · For information on probate documents or probate fees, phone a Supreme Court of BC Probate Registry. If you want to know whether a particular estate has been administered in British Columbia, contact the Probate Registry in Victoria.
